Sydney Sixers vs Brisbane Heat Preview
The Brisbane Heat are amidst an impressive resurgence and they will attempt to record another win at the expense of the second-placed Sydney Sixers this evening.
The Heat looked down and out before ever really getting going, but they have more than made up for their slow start, and are staring down the barrel of a fourth-consecutive win; a streak that began with an upset win over this very opponent last weekend.
No longer does it look necessary for Chris Lynn to fire for them to be in a match, and instead the likes of Max Bryant have stood up to be counted.
The Sixers have again been one of the BBL’s standout sides, but they have been a little untrustworthy from a betting perspective.
Given their position on the ladder, I understand their favouritism, but this is hardly a ‘home’ game for them, and I’m happy to take the value around the Heat as outsiders.
